PATCH SPRINT REVEALS 2007 LOGO
T-shirt to reflect former communist powers
    In 2005 it was Blue Boar.  This year, it’s Blue Borat, as the Patch Sprint is bloodier, bolder and an even more evil empire.
    The famed adventure race, scheduled for May 26 in Willsboro, New York is taking a page from the former Olympic powers of eastern Europe, by showcasing a logo that appears unusually similar to the communist red that adorned the sweaters of the high powered former Soviet hockey teams.
     “We are looking to encourage athletic excellence,” stated t-shirt designer Jim Kobak.  “With all this emphasis on parties, social gatherings, expos and reunions, we feel that the Patch Sprint has lost its elite competitive edge.”  Kobak, a student of the former Soviet sports machine didn’t hide his nostalgic sentiments.  “Where’s the intimidation?  Where are the steroids?  Aside from the hockey loss to the USA in Lake Placid, and that improbable upset of Ivan Drago by Rocky Balboa, the USSR sports program was as powerful as there’s ever been.  That’s what we’re looking for here at the Patch Sprint.”

    The special edition T-shirt, with Patch Sprint logo will be available at no charge for all pre-registered racers and trekkers.  Volunteers may purchase shirts at a reduced fee, while guests and spectators may buy them if they are still available come Patch Sprint weekend.  Event officials highly encourage people to register as early as possible to ensure an accurate number of order.  “In 2006 we were unfortunately unable to give t-shirts to everyone as we had such a late influx of participants.”  (See past T-shirt logos HERE)
